One of our favorite family desserts is Strawberry Shortcake. We make it the old-fashioned way. The cakes actually look more like biscuits, and are truly just sweetened biscuit dough. I love knowing that my great grandmother made this same dessert for her family, and maybe she even had it as a child. I love that by eating this yummy dessert, we are passing on family heritage. And I love teaching my children to make a family recipe. Someday, maybe, they will tell their children that their great-great grandmother made this for her family. Simply Sensational Strawberry Shortcake

Wow! I saw this recipe on the Kraft Foods home page and it looked so yummy, I wanted to make it immediately. And, it is almost midnight here! I shall refrain until tomorrow, but I am sure it is going to be so delicious; it will not last for very long around this house. For this recipe, you will need milk, sour cream, sugar, all purpose baking mix (I prefer Bisquick), one box of JELL-O vanilla instant pudding and pie filling, Cool Whip, and strawberries.
